a pair of transitional style gilt-bronze mounted vitrines french, circa 1900

Description

  • height 5 ft. 9 1/4 in.; width 34 1/8 in.; depth 16 1/4 in.
  • 176 cm; 86.5 cm; 41.2 cm
mahogany with tulipwood banding, one lock has been removed to reveal the stamp DUVIVIER/PARIS/ 77 Fb. St. Antoine, the gilt-bronze mounts with the F. B. mark from the bronze master models and numbered.

Catalogue Note

Locks have been seen by Duvivier on early Linke and Krieger furniture, a locksmith in the same street as Linke’s and Zwiener's workshops in the Faubourg St. Antoine.
